首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

BeautifulSoup和if/else语句

BeautifulSoup是一个Python库,用于从HTML或XML文档中提取数据。它提供了一种简单而灵活的方式来遍历文档树,并根据需要搜索和提取特定的标签、属性或文本内容。

BeautifulSoup的主要特点包括:

  1. 解析器灵活:BeautifulSoup支持多种解析器,包括Python标准库中的html.parser、lxml解析器和xml解析器等。这使得它能够处理各种类型的文档。
  2. 简单易用:BeautifulSoup提供了直观的API,使得解析和提取数据变得简单而直观。它的语法类似于CSS选择器,可以根据标签、类名、属性等进行定位和提取。
  3. 强大的文档遍历功能:BeautifulSoup可以遍历文档树的各个节点,包括标签、文本和注释等。它提供了多种方法来获取节点的父节点、子节点、兄弟节点等关系。

BeautifulSoup常用于网页爬虫、数据抓取和数据清洗等任务。它可以帮助开发者快速解析和提取网页中的数据,从而方便后续的数据分析和处理。

腾讯云相关产品中,与BeautifulSoup类似的是腾讯云的Web+,它是一款支持多种编程语言的Web应用托管服务。通过Web+,开发者可以轻松部署和管理自己的网站和Web应用,实现数据的提取和处理。

更多关于腾讯云Web+的信息,请访问:腾讯云Web+产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2分8秒

if-else-for-while-do 语句的注意事项

8分9秒

尚硅谷_Python基础_42_if-else语句.avi

15分6秒

尚硅谷_Python基础_43_if-elif-else语句.avi

12分34秒

151 -shell编程-break语句和continue语句

20分9秒

66 dowhile语句和水仙花

10分59秒

Dart基础之分支语句if和switch

7分44秒

085-尚硅谷-高校大学生C语言课程-goto语句和return语句

5分57秒

Dart基础之跳转语句break和continue

8分41秒

Dart基础之循环语句for和do-while

15分36秒

04. 尚硅谷_AngularJS_表达式和语句.avi

6分19秒

16.尚硅谷_MySQL高级_索引分类和建索引命令语句.avi

6分19秒

16.尚硅谷_MySQL高级_索引分类和建索引命令语句.avi

领券